hiya lads.
my front windowscreen heater isnt working.switch seems to be working(orange light on).but no screen heat.is there any thing i can check,fuses or such.tested it for the first time yesterday when screen was froze over and no joy.
any advice would be brill

The drain on the battery could be the heated washer jets that work in conjunction with the screen.
 
Is there any whitish discoloration along the top edge of the screen ?
If so this is a sign of the laminate starting to break up, therefore possibly breaking the very fine wire element that's embedded in the laminate.

r18 it is and the relay is black - it's the same as the ignition lock one, and there are 2 fuses numbers 38 & 41 also in the auxilliary fuse box, they should both be 30A

Another simple check - make sure its plugged in !
 
My heated screen only worked on the drivers side, something i lived with until whilst running a power feed in for the sub, i noticed a disconnected lucar connector at the base of the screen - plugged it in - hey presto ! a living heated screen Grin
